Go to:
Gentoo Home
Documentation
Forums
Lists
Bugs
Planet
Store
Wiki
Get Gentoo!
Gentoo's Bugzilla – Attachment 323344 Details for
Bug 434518
app-admin/eselect-xvmc: please review prefix changes
Home
|
New
–
[Ex]
|
Browse
|
Search
|
Privacy Policy
|
[?]
|
Reports
|
Requests
|
Help
|
New Account
|
Log In
[x]
|
Forgot Password
Login:
[x]
[patch]
patch for eselect-xvmc-0.3.eselect
eselect-xvmc-0.3.eselect.patch (text/plain), 2.10 KB, created by
Christoph Junghans (RETIRED)
on 2012-09-09 22:15:06 UTC
(
hide
)
Description:
patch for eselect-xvmc-0.3.eselect
Filename:
MIME Type:
Creator:
Christoph Junghans (RETIRED)
Created:
2012-09-09 22:15:06 UTC
Size:
2.10 KB
patch
obsolete
>--- eselect-xvmc-0.3.eselect.orig 2012-09-09 16:02:09.000000000 -0600 >+++ eselect-xvmc-0.3.eselect 2012-09-09 16:10:59.000000000 -0600 >@@ -7,18 +7,21 @@ > SVN_DATE='$Date: 2011/08/29 21:02:02 $' > VERSION=$(svn_date_to_version "${SVN_DATE}" ) > >+LIBEXT="so" >+[[ $(uname) == "Darwin" ]] && LIBEXT="dylib" >+ > XVMCLIBS=( >-"libXvMCNVIDIA_dynamic.so.1" >-"libXvMC.so.1" >-"libviaXvMC.so.1" >-"libviaXvMCPro.so.1" >-"libchromeXvMC.so.1" >-"libchromeXvMCPro.so.1" >-"libXvMCVIA.so" >-"libXvMCVIAPro.so" >-"libI810XvMC.so.1" >-"/usr/lib/libIntelXvMC.so" >-"libAMDXvBA.so.1" ) >+"libXvMCNVIDIA_dynamic.${LIBEXT}.1" >+"libXvMC.${LIBEXT}.1" >+"libviaXvMC.${LIBEXT}.1" >+"libviaXvMCPro.${LIBEXT}.1" >+"libchromeXvMC.${LIBEXT}.1" >+"libchromeXvMCPro.${LIBEXT}.1" >+"libXvMCVIA.${LIBEXT}" >+"libXvMCVIAPro.${LIBEXT}" >+"libI810XvMC.${LIBEXT}.1" >+"/usr/lib/libIntelXvMC.${LIBEXT}" >+"libAMDXvBA.${LIBEXT}.1" ) > XVMCPRETTY=( > "nvidia" > "xorg-x11" >@@ -35,7 +38,7 @@ > get_implementation_indices() { > local ret n > for (( n = 0; n < ${#XVMCLIBS[@]}; ++n )); do >- [[ -e "${ROOT}/usr/lib/${XVMCLIBS[n]}" ]] && ret+=($n) >+ [[ -e "${EROOT}/usr/lib/${XVMCLIBS[n]}" ]] && ret+=($n) > done > > echo ${ret[@]} >@@ -43,8 +46,8 @@ > > get_current_implementation_index() { > local n >- if [[ -f "${ROOT}/etc/X11/XvMCConfig" ]]; then >- local current=$(< "${ROOT}/etc/X11/XvMCConfig") >+ if [[ -f "${EROOT}/etc/X11/XvMCConfig" ]]; then >+ local current=$(< "${EROOT}/etc/X11/XvMCConfig") > for (( n = 0; n < ${#XVMCLIBS[@]}; ++n )); do > if [[ "${XVMCLIBS[n]}" = "${current}" ]]; then > echo "${n}" >@@ -58,11 +61,11 @@ > > set_new_implementation() { > echo -n "Switching to ${XVMCPRETTY[$1]} XvMC implementation..." >- touch "${ROOT}/etc/X11/XvMCConfig" 2>&1 > /dev/null >+ touch "${EROOT}/etc/X11/XvMCConfig" 2>&1 > /dev/null > if [[ $? -eq 0 ]]; then >- echo "${XVMCLIBS[$1]}" > "${ROOT}/etc/X11/XvMCConfig" >- chmod 644 "${ROOT}/etc/X11/XvMCConfig" >- chown 0:0 "${ROOT}/etc/X11/XvMCConfig" >+ echo "${XVMCLIBS[$1]}" > "${EROOT}/etc/X11/XvMCConfig" >+ chmod 644 "${EROOT}/etc/X11/XvMCConfig" >+ [[ ${EROOT} == "/" ]] && chown 0:0 "${EROOT}/etc/X11/XvMCConfig" > echo " done" > else > echo " failed!"
You cannot view the attachment while viewing its details because your browser does not support IFRAMEs.
View the attachment on a separate page
.
View Attachment As Diff
View Attachment As Raw
Actions:
View
|
Diff
Attachments on
bug 434518
:
323344
|
323370